Transaction 75568a05e72e6d1b4daa0caa31cff0b31d49ca86810fdacbced71544d3e53307

1 Input
2 Outputs
  • 75568a05e72e6d1b4daa0caa31cff0b31d49ca86810fdacbced71544d3e53307:0
  • value  41723103
    address  18Pwap9fWKsSWr9nt4gwcP9EhmRSt7QJMs
  • 75568a05e72e6d1b4daa0caa31cff0b31d49ca86810fdacbced71544d3e53307:1
  • value  43560628
    address  18CfYem9cDrqCE6Jfuig7VCii8XF1rGscT